NE day last week was the 50th anniversary of the of the old age introduction pension in Australia which begans at the rate of 10s n week and which today is C4 7% Gd.
To mark the occasion, the Mister for Social Services, Mr H. 5. Robinson, said in Can- bern that 13,000 people, nearly 50 per cent of Australia's elderly receiving the population, were pension.
If the trend of the past 50 years continued, he suid, most Australians eventually would receive pensions in their latter years,

*QUIZ-QUEEN Leonora Mil-
lington, who won £5,450 on TV's "Twenty-One" programme is a little poorer.
A judge ordered her to pay the costs of her husband Torence's divorce suit, which were later estimated at about $150. Thirty-two-year-old Mr Millington. £1,200-a-year mathematies lecturer, of Abercom Place, St John's Wood, London, was granted a decree niet because of his wifɗa desertion.
'AGE OF CHIVALRY'
He was also granted the custody of their two cons, Jeremy, eight, and Nicholas, soven, And It wna said that he would oppose any application by his wife to see them "for the time being."
Auburn-haired Mrs Millington, an attractive 31-year-cki, did not defend the suit nor was sho in the Divorce Court to hear her counsel, Mr. H. S. Law, plend that she should not, bo "con- donned in costs."
Sold Mr Law: "Perhaps the age of chivalry Is not dead. 11 is amount for a husband to come to this court and ask that his wife should pay the cost.
*She has had a measure of success on TV, but the windfulls don't last for ever."
